How to Integrate Multihead Weigher Machines into Your Production Line
Multihead weigher machines are an essential piece of equipment for any food or pharmaceutical production line. They accurately and efficiently weigh products, ensuring consistent quality and reducing waste. Integrating multihead weighers into your production line can significantly improve productivity, efficiency, and profitability. This article provides a comprehensive guide on how to successfully integrate multihead weigher machines into your production line.
Site Preparation
Before installing a multihead weigher, it’s crucial to prepare the site properly. Ensure adequate space around the machine for maintenance and operation. Provide a level and stable surface for the weigher to operate on. Consider the required electrical connections and compressed air supply.
Selecting the Right Machine
Choosing the right multihead weigher for your application is paramount. Consider factors such as product characteristics, desired weighing accuracy, speed requirements, and target weight range. It’s advisable to consult with experts to determine the most suitable machine for your production needs.
Installation and Calibration
Proper installation is essential for optimal performance. Follow the manufacturer’s instructions carefully. Ensure that the machine is securely fastened to the floor and that all electrical and compressed air connections are secure. Once installed, calibrate the weigher using calibrated weights to ensure accurate weighing.
Integration with Other Equipment
Multihead weighers often work in conjunction with other equipment on the production line. Seamless integration is key for efficient operation. Connect the weigher to upstream and downstream equipment, such as conveyors, baggers, or filling machines, to ensure smooth product flow. Proper communication protocols should be established to minimize downtime and ensure data accuracy.
Operator Training
Training operators on the proper use and maintenance of the weigher is essential for optimal performance. Operators should understand the machine’s functionality, weighing parameters, and cleaning procedures. Provide comprehensive training to ensure they can efficiently operate the weigher and handle any potential issues.
Maintenance and Troubleshooting
Regular maintenance is crucial for the longevity and performance of multihead weighers. Establish a preventive maintenance schedule that includes cleaning, lubrication, and component inspections. Additionally, have troubleshooting procedures in place to address any potential problems that may arise. This proactive approach minimizes downtime and keeps the weigher operating at peak efficiency.
Quality Control
Integrating multihead weighers into your production line allows for enhanced quality control. Monitor the weighing process through a centralized system to ensure consistent accuracy. Implement statistical process control (SPC) to analyze weighing data and identify any deviations from target weights. This data-driven approach helps maintain product quality and minimize waste.
By following these guidelines, you can successfully integrate multihead weigher machines into your production line, maximizing productivity, efficiency, and profitability. These versatile machines play a crucial role in ensuring product quality and consistency, ultimately contributing to the success of your operations.
